The October 14-15, 2016 Portland Security BSides edition at Oregon Convention Center, corroborated by Calagator event metadata for PCB badge giveaway language while official BSidesPDX pages preserve the schedule, speakers, workshops, contests, and hardware-security context. PDX Badgers preserves the public ATTiny85 Eagle board/schematic/BOM/firmware archive.

badge interface
The firmware imports CapacitiveSensor and defines two capacitive sensors across pins 3/2 and 3/4, with capacitive readings changing the alternate animation resolution.

badge interface
The BOM lists D1-D35 plus DNOSE as 36 yellow 0603 LEDs, while the schematic preserves the LED array around PWM0 and PWM1 control nets.

debug and expansion interface
The schematic maps J1 to VCC, GND, RST, PWM0, PWM1, CAP0, and CAP1-related nets, preserving a six-pin header trail for programming or badge hacking.

event distribution context
The Calagator listing says Security BSides Portland had PCB badges, T-shirts, and bags to give away, with donors receiving them first.

hardware architecture
The BOM lists an ATTINY85-20SUR microcontroller and the Eagle schematic instantiates U1 as a Tiny85-20-SMT device.

power architecture
The BOM lists a CR2032 battery holder and the Eagle schematic carries BT1 as a CR2032 holder tied into the badge power rails.
